Immigrants from Sudan vs Ecuadorian Births to Unmarried Women Correlation Chart
The stat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 116,444,182 people shows a slight negative correlation between the proportion of Immigrants from Sudan and percentage of births to unmarried women in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of -0.083 and weighted average of 33.2%. Similarly, the statistical analysis conducted on geographies consisting of 300,726,329 people shows a mild positive correlation between the proportion of Ecuadorians and percentage of births to unmarried women in the United States with a correlation coefficient (R) of 0.331 and weighted average of 33.3%, a difference of 0.22%.
